Steam Library Sharing Beta Over, Now Open to All

Valve has announced that its family sharing service for Steam is finally out of beta testing and now available to everyone.

Before you go sharing your library with all your friends, however, just know that there is a limit of ten devices that can be authorized at any given time. In addition, up to a total of five accounts can be granted access. In order to play a shared game, you must be connected to the internet, so there's that to keep in mind as well.
